Template:Infobox racing driverTodd "The Shockster" Marcus was a stock race car, that was a racing driver who, in the 2000s and early to mid 2010s, competed in the Piston Cup Racing Series for the No Stall team with the number 123.

History

Todd Marcus was a stock race car from Dieselton, Alabama, United States. He was the only inhabitant of the Dieselton to ever become a professional racing driver. He chose the number 123 as his competition number because he found the combination easy to remember. He also used the number as his ATM number, internet login, home security code and safe combination.

He competed in the Piston Cup Racing Series for No Stall Racing team with Roman Dunes as his crew chief and Shirley Spinout as one of the mechanics. In 2005, he competed in the Dinoco 400 race at the the Motor Speedway of the South that was the final race of the season. During the race, he stayed around the 20th position until Chick Hicks caused a large accident between almost all of competitors. During the wreck, Todd hit Ernie Gearson before spinning out of control and bumping into Claude Scruggs, after that, the two found themselves roof-to-roof screaming at each other in fear. Though Todd suffered some physical damage, he was still able to race, and returned to the fray after a pit stop, finishing the race in the middle of the pack.

He competed in the series until 2016 when, after the rise of technologically advanced series of race cars, known as the next-generation. The No Stall team replaced him with Jonas Carvers.

Physical description

Todd was an Axxelo Fission and used Lightyear tires. He had blue-silver eyes.

In 2006 he was painted red, with a black spoiler and lining. He had the No Stall logo on his hood and fenders, along with the number "123" painted in white on his doors and roof. In addition to his own sponsor, he also had stickers of other sponsors on his sides near the front wheels. In 2016 his paint job was changed, adding blue colorr.

In The World of Cars Online, Todd was one of the race opponents at the Tailgator Speedway, along with Lee Revkins and Johnny Blamer.

In Cars: Fast as Lightning, Todd is the first unlockable, playable character, made available once both tutorial races have been completed as Lightning McQueen. Marcus comes to Radiator Springs to race against McQueen, who he cites as one of his idols.

Todd owns his own track called Todd's Track, where players can earn all of Chick Hicks' stickers by emerging victorious from races against Fillmore, Tow Mater, Flo, and Chick Hicks. Todd's Pit is unlocked alongside him, which is where Marcus resides in the player's town.

Todd has two unlockable paint jobs, Rookie Green and Golden Champion, which can be unlocked by earning stickers in practices races at Todd's Track.
